Unlocking The Mystery Of PSEUDG4IV5OQ1GSE
What in the world is PSEUDG4IV5OQ1GSE, you ask? Well, guys, buckle up because we're about to dive deep into a topic that's been buzzing around, and frankly, it sounds like something out of a sci-fi flick! But trust me, it's not as complicated as it sounds, and understanding it can be super beneficial, especially if you're into tech, programming, or just curious about the digital universe we live in. So, let's break down this cryptic string and figure out what makes PSEUDG4IV5OQ1GSE tick. We'll explore its origins, its potential uses, and why you might even encounter it. Get ready to have your mind expanded, folks!
Decoding the Cryptic Code: What Exactly IS PSEUDG4IV5OQ1GSE?
Alright, let's get straight to the nitty-gritty. PSEUDG4IV5OQ1GSE isn't some ancient spell or a secret agent's code name; it's most likely a pseudorandom number generator (PRNG) seed or identifier. Now, before you glaze over, hear me out! Pseudorandom numbers are the backbone of so many things we use daily without even realizing it. Think about online gaming where every spin or dice roll needs to feel fair and unpredictable, or encryption algorithms that rely on seemingly random sequences to keep your data safe. These aren't truly random numbers generated by nature (like atmospheric noise), but they are generated by mathematical algorithms that produce sequences of numbers that appear random and pass statistical tests for randomness. The 'seed' is the starting point for this algorithm. If you start with the same seed, you'll get the exact same sequence of 'random' numbers every single time. This is crucial for reproducibility in simulations, testing, and debugging. So, when you see something like PSEUDG4IV5OQ1GSE, it's probably a unique identifier or a specific seed value used to initialize a PRNG. It might look like a jumbled mess of letters and numbers, but it's designed to be distinct and serve as that crucial starting point. It's like giving a story a unique first sentence β everything that follows is dependent on that initial input. In the realm of computing, this initial input (the seed) is everything for generating predictable, yet seemingly random, outcomes. It's a fundamental concept that underpins a vast array of technological applications, from the mundane to the highly sophisticated. The very fact that it's a mix of alphanumeric characters suggests it's a generated string, potentially derived from a more complex process or chosen specifically for its uniqueness. We'll delve into the specific types of PRNGs and how these seeds are utilized in the subsequent sections. It's fascinating how such a string can have such a profound impact on the digital world, ensuring fairness, security, and repeatability in processes that are otherwise opaque to the end-user. The uniqueness of this string is paramount; if two different systems used the same seed for critical operations, the results could be disastrously similar, compromising security or invalidating research.
Why the Fancy String? Understanding Pseudorandomness and Seeds
So, why do we need pseudorandom numbers anyway? Well, true randomness is actually quite hard to come by in a deterministic digital world. Computers are excellent at following instructions precisely, but generating genuinely unpredictable numbers on demand is a challenge. This is where pseudorandom number generators (PRNGs) come to the rescue. They use mathematical formulas to create sequences of numbers that have all the statistical properties of random numbers β they're unpredictable in the short term, and they don't repeat within a very long period. The magic behind any PRNG is its seed. Think of the seed as the initial instruction or the starting point for the algorithm. If you give the algorithm the same seed, it will always produce the same sequence of numbers. This is incredibly useful, guys! For instance, in scientific simulations, researchers need to be able to reproduce their results. If a simulation uses a PRNG, they'll use a specific seed so they can run the simulation again and get the exact same 'random' events. Similarly, in software development, developers might use a seed to generate test data that behaves in a predictable, yet seemingly random, way. When you see a string like PSEUDG4IV5OQ1GSE, it's highly probable that this is a specific seed value being used. The combination of letters and numbers is designed to be unique, ensuring that different systems or different runs of a program start with a distinct random sequence. It's not just about aesthetics; the length and composition of the seed can influence the quality and the period of the pseudorandom sequence generated. A well-chosen seed helps in creating sequences that are more random-like and less prone to predictable patterns, which is vital for security applications like cryptography. Without a proper seed, a PRNG is essentially useless, as it can't begin its process of generating numbers. Therefore, the seed acts as the key that unlocks the potential for generating these essential pseudorandom sequences. It's a subtle but critical component of many sophisticated digital processes, ensuring that even in a world of predictable machines, we can simulate the beautiful chaos of randomness when needed. The specific format of PSEUDG4IV5OQ1GSE, with its mix of uppercase letters and numbers, is typical for seeds generated by cryptographic libraries or system-level random number generators, often aiming for a high degree of entropy.
Where Might You Encounter PSEUDG4IV5OQ1GSE? Common Use Cases
So, where does a string like PSEUDG4IV5OQ1GSE pop up in the wild? You'd be surprised how many places rely on the power of pseudorandomness! One of the most common areas is software development and testing. When developers need to simulate user behavior, generate test data, or create reproducible scenarios, they'll often use a PRNG with a specific seed. PSEUDG4IV5OQ1GSE could be that seed, ensuring that the test runs are consistent. Think about it: if you're testing a game, you want to be able to replay a specific 'random' sequence of events to identify bugs. Another massive area is cryptography and security. Secure communication, encryption, and authentication all rely heavily on random numbers that are difficult to predict. PRNGs are used to generate keys, nonces (numbers used once), and other random elements that are crucial for security. A unique seed like PSEUDG4IV5OQ1GSE could be used to initialize a cryptographic PRNG, ensuring that the generated keys are unique and secure. In scientific research and simulations, PRNGs are indispensable. Whether it's simulating particle physics, modeling climate change, or running complex statistical analyses, researchers need to introduce an element of randomness. Using a specific seed allows them to replicate their experiments or share their simulation setups with others, ensuring that everyone is working with the same underlying random data. Even in online gaming and gambling platforms, pseudorandomness is key to ensuring fair play. Every shuffle of cards, roll of the dice, or spin of a slot machine relies on a PRNG. The seed is what ensures that the outcomes, while appearing random to the player, are generated in a reproducible way, which is often a regulatory requirement. Furthermore, in procedural content generation for video games (think of generating unique game worlds, levels, or characters), seeds are used to create vast amounts of varied content from a single starting point. So, while PSEUDG4IV5OQ1GSE might just look like a random string, it's a powerful little piece of information that enables a wide range of sophisticated and everyday digital functions. Its presence could indicate a system that values reproducibility, security, or the simulation of random processes. It's the hidden engine driving countless digital experiences, ensuring fairness, security, and the generation of novel content alike, making the digital realm a more dynamic and reliable place. Itβs a testament to how a seemingly simple concept, like a starting number, can underpin complex and critical operations across diverse fields of technology and science.
The Technical Deep Dive: How PRNGs and Seeds Work
Let's get a bit more technical, shall we? At its core, a Pseudorandom Number Generator (PRNG) is an algorithm. It takes an initial value, the seed, and uses a deterministic mathematical process to produce a sequence of numbers. A very common type of PRNG is a Linear Congruential Generator (LCG). The formula for an LCG is typically something like: X(n+1) = (a * X(n) + c) mod m. Here, X(n) is the current number in the sequence, a is the multiplier, c is the increment, m is the modulus, and X(n+1) is the next number in the sequence. The seed is X(0). If you start with the same X(0), you'll get the same sequence X(1), X(2), X(3), .... More advanced PRNGs exist, like the Mersenne Twister, which is known for its long period and good statistical properties, making it popular in simulations and research. For cryptographic applications, even more robust generators are used, such as Cryptographically Secure Pseudorandom Number Generators (CSPRNGs), which are designed to be unpredictable even if an attacker knows the algorithm and has observed part of the output sequence. These CSPRNGs often use seeds derived from sources of entropy, like system events (mouse movements, keyboard input timing, network packet arrival times) to ensure a high degree of unpredictability. When you see PSEUDG4IV5OQ1GSE, it could be the output of such an entropy-gathering process, or simply a carefully chosen string to initialize a PRNG. The specific format of PSEUDG4IV5OQ1GSE β a mix of uppercase letters and numbers β suggests it might be a hexadecimal representation or a base64 encoded string, which are common ways to represent arbitrary binary data, including seeds. The length of the seed is also important; a longer seed generally leads to a longer period before the sequence repeats and potentially better statistical properties. The deterministic nature of PRNGs is what makes them so powerful for reproducibility. However, it's also their Achilles' heel if security is paramount. If the seed is weak or predictable, the entire sequence generated can be compromised. This is why systems often use system time, process IDs, or even hardware-based random number generators to obtain a strong, unpredictable initial seed for their PRNGs. The term 'PSEUDG4IV5OQ1GSE' itself might be a specific identifier generated by a particular library or framework, designed to be unique and avoid collisions when multiple instances are running concurrently. It's the fundamental starting point that unlocks a complex chain reaction of calculated 'randomness,' essential for both predictable simulations and unpredictable security measures.
The Importance of a Good Seed: Reproducibility vs. Security
Now, let's talk about the seed itself β it's the unsung hero of pseudorandomness. The quality and nature of the seed have a massive impact, and it really boils down to a trade-off between reproducibility and security. For tasks where you need to get the exact same results every time β like debugging a complex simulation or running a scientific experiment that needs to be verified β a fixed, predictable seed is gold. If you use a seed like PSEUDG4IV5OQ1GSE and document it, anyone else can use that same seed to generate the identical sequence of random numbers. This allows for perfect reproducibility, which is a cornerstone of scientific integrity and efficient software development. You can pinpoint bugs, verify results, and collaborate effectively because everyone is starting from the same random foundation. However, this predictability is precisely what makes it unsuitable for security-critical applications. If an attacker knows or can guess your seed, they can predict every single 'random' number your system generates. This could allow them to decrypt messages, forge digital signatures, or exploit vulnerabilities. For security, you need a seed that is as unpredictable as possible, often called high-entropy seeding. This is where seeds are generated from sources that are truly difficult to guess, such as hardware random number generators, system noise, or precise timing of user and system events. A seed like PSEUDG4IV5OQ1GSE, if it's meant for a security context, would likely be generated by such a sophisticated process. It's not just a random string someone typed; it's the output of a process designed to capture the inherent randomness of the physical world or complex system interactions. The challenge lies in finding the right balance. A seed that's too simple is insecure, but a seed that's too complex might be difficult to manage or could lead to accidental variation if not handled properly. Therefore, understanding why a particular seed like PSEUDG4IV5OQ1GSE is being used is key to understanding the system's requirements β is it prioritizing the ability to repeat processes perfectly, or is it prioritizing the absolute unpredictability needed to keep data and systems safe from prying eyes? The choice of seed is a direct reflection of the system's fundamental design goals. For instance, if PSEUDG4IV5OQ1GSE was generated by os.urandom() in Python, it's intended for cryptographic use. If it was generated by random.seed() with a fixed number, it's for reproducibility.
Conclusion: The Humble Seed and Its Mighty Role
So there you have it, guys! PSEUDG4IV5OQ1GSE, while sounding utterly bizarre, is likely a pseudorandom number generator seed β a crucial starting point that dictates the sequence of 'random' numbers produced by an algorithm. We've seen how these seeds are fundamental to everything from ensuring fairness in games and securing our digital communications to enabling reproducible scientific research and generating vast, unique game worlds. The humble seed might seem insignificant, just a string of characters, but its role is monumental. It bridges the gap between the deterministic nature of computers and the unpredictable, chaotic beauty of true randomness, allowing us to harness its properties for a myriad of applications. Whether you're a developer, a gamer, a scientist, or just a curious individual navigating the digital age, understanding the concept of pseudorandomness and the vital role of the seed adds another layer to your appreciation of the technology that surrounds us. It highlights the ingenuity involved in creating systems that can mimic randomness, providing both the predictability needed for control and the unpredictability required for security and novelty. So, the next time you see a long, jumbled string of characters in a log file or configuration setting, don't just dismiss it as gibberish. It might just be the key β the seed β unlocking a world of carefully orchestrated randomness, powering the digital experiences you rely on every single day. It's a fascinating intersection of mathematics, computer science, and the very essence of unpredictability, all encapsulated in what appears to be a simple alphanumeric sequence. The power and implications of a well-chosen or well-generated seed like PSEUDG4IV5OQ1GSE are vast, touching nearly every corner of our increasingly digital lives. Itβs a reminder that even the most complex systems often have simple, elegant starting points.